Supervisor, Transportation and Logistics

Samuel

Houston, TX • On-site

Full-time

Posted 5 days ago


Job description

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Lead daily transportation and dispatch operations for inbound and outbound freight. 
  • Manage driver scheduling, routing, dispatch priorities, and workflow execution. 
  • Optimize fleet utilization, load efficiency, and route planning to meet performance goals. 
  • Monitor schedules and adjust operations to meet customer demands and changing conditions. 
  • Ensure 95%+ on-time delivery while maintaining high service standards. 
  • Collaborate with Shipping, Receiving, Operations, and Sales to align transportation needs. 
  • Oversee fleet readiness, maintenance coordination, and equipment utilization. 
  • Ensure all vehicles and equipment are safe, compliant, and properly maintained. 
  • Maintain compliance with DOT, FMCSA, OSHA, and applicable regulations. 
  • Monitor driver compliance (hours-of-service, ELDs, licensing, safety documentation). 
  • Conduct safety audits, inspections, and incident investigations with corrective actions. 
  • Drive a culture of safety, accountability, and operational excellence. 
  • Track and report KPIs (on-time delivery, utilization, costs, productivity, service levels). 
  • Identify inefficiencies and implement continuous improvement initiatives. 
  • Maintain accurate transportation documentation and operational reporting. 
  • Utilize systems (AS400, Excel, ELD, routing tools) for planning and tracking. 
  • Support staffing, resource planning, and overall logistics execution. 
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.

ROLE REQUIREMENTS:

  • Strong leadership experience and the ability to build effective teams and work groups while displaying drive and purpose.
  • Ability to work well under pressure and meet deadlines
  • Strong communication skills with ability to communicate across all organizational levels.
  •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ines.
  • Solid knowledge of DOT regulations, fleet management and logistics operations.
  • 2-4 years CDL driving experience required.
  • 1-3 years forklift experience required. 
  • Flexible to work varied hours and cover operational needs when required.

EQUIPMENT KNOWLEDGE:

  • Basic computer skills for data entry, inventory management software, and email communication. Familiarity with warehouse management systems is a plus
  • Knowledge of proper loading, unloading, and stacking techniques for steel products.
  • Experience using AS400 or other ERP systems.
  • Familiarity with OMNITRACS or other routing software a plus.
  • Intermediate MS Office (Excel, Outlook, Word), basic math skills to include adding, subtracting, multiplication and division.

PHYSICAL DEMANDS:

  • Ability to lift 50 lbs (22.7kg) maximum occasionally with frequent lifting and/or carrying of objects weighing up to 25 lbs (11.3kg). 
  • Proper lifting techniques and adherence to safety guidelines are essential to minimize physical strain and injury.
